A nostalgic metroidvania adventure with insane weapons, skills, and pixel gore. Ride your BMX and blast your enemies as you discover the secrets of the Wasteland.

Turbo Kid is a gore, action and narration game developed and published by Outerminds Inc..
Released on April 09th 2024 is available only on Windows in 7 languages: English, French, German, Spanish - Spain, Portuguese - Brazil, Japanese and Simplified Chinese.

It has received 423 reviews of which 404 were positive and 19 were negative resulting in a rating of 8.8 out of 10. 😎

System requirements

These are the minimum specifications needed to play the game. For the best experience, we recommend that you verify them.

Windows
  •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
  • OS *: Windows 7 SP1
  • Processor: Intel Core i3-550 or AMD FX-4100
  • Memory: 8 GB RAM
  • Graphics: AMD Radeon HD 6950, NVIDIA GeForce GTX 750 Ti
  • DirectX: Version 10
  • Storage: 3 GB available space

One of the best metroidvanias I've played. The controls are tight, the upgrades are satisfying and the map gives you multiple paths to explore. I was a bit sceptical about the bike at first, but it is actually a really fantastic upgrade. You can turn it on and off at the push of a button and it functions in the same way as any other upgrades. And while the world is designed with the bike in mind, it is still fun to explore without the bike (I had feared that there would be long stretches of nothing to encourage the use of the bike but this was not the case). One more thing that I really appreciated about this game was that the enemies don’t respawn until you die. It’s a very little thing but this is a game changer when it comes to exploration. I felt free to stray off track, knowing that when I returned to what I was doing, the enemies I had killed would still be dead when I got back. I can’t think of a single criticism honestly. It’s very tightly designed, leaving very little room for improvement. Highly recommended.

I waited a while for this gem to come out. And my patience was not in vain... Metroidvania is easily my favorite genre. And I can tell you, with great confidence, that this belongs on the shelf with the other modern greats: Hollow Knight, Ori, Narita Boy... It plays like a great blend of Mega Man and Metroid, with plenty of nooks and crannies to discover (with lots of 80s/90s easter eggs). Lots of charging-blasting-slicing action against a pretty decent roster of baddies. The bike mechanics were fun for a 2-D platformer. And the story and dialogue are good fun- not to be taken as a canon sequel (unless the creators said otherwise). This was well worth the wait. Any Metroidvania fan would agree that this is a solid title worthy of praise. Not to mention the OST is done by Le Matos again!
